Boost Whisper with these Top Tips
Optimizing Whisper for High-Performance Subtitle Generation
Introduction
The world of subtitles has become increasingly complex, with the rise of AI-powered tools and the need for high-quality, accurate captions. One crucial aspect often overlooked is the role of whisper in subtitle generation. In this article, we’ll delve into the world of whisper optimization, exploring its significance, benefits, and practical strategies for achieving better results.
Whisper: The Unseen Component
Subtitles are a vital component of any multimedia content, providing context and accessibility to a broader audience. However, the process of generating subtitles is often shrouded in mystery, with developers and researchers focusing on more visible aspects like speech recognition and machine learning algorithms. Whisper, on the other hand, plays a critical role in subtitle generation, particularly when it comes to handling low-level audio features.
What is Whisper?
Whisper is an open-source library designed for speech-related tasks, including automatic speech recognition (ASR), speaker diarization, and noise reduction. Its primary focus is on speech signal processing, allowing developers to extract valuable information from audio data. In the context of subtitle generation, whisper is used to preprocess audio signals, removing noise, and enhancing audio features.
Benefits of Whisper Optimization
Optimizing whisper for high-performance subtitle generation offers several benefits:
- Improved accuracy: By fine-tuning whisper’s parameters, developers can significantly improve the accuracy of speech recognition and ASR tasks.
- Enhanced noise reduction: whisper’s noise reduction capabilities can help eliminate background noise, resulting in cleaner audio signals.
- Increased efficiency: Optimizing whisper can lead to faster processing times, making it possible to generate subtitles more quickly.
Practical Strategies for Whisper Optimization
Optimizing whisper requires a deep understanding of its inner workings and the specific requirements of your project. Here are some practical strategies for achieving better results:
1. Experiment with Hyperparameters
whisper’s hyperparameters can significantly impact performance. Experimenting with different values, such as learning rates and batch sizes, can help identify optimal configurations.
# Example configuration
import whisper
config = whisper.Config(
# ... other settings ...
learning_rate=0.01,
batch_size=32,
)
2. Use Pre-Trained Models
Pre-trained models can serve as a solid starting point for your project. These models have already been trained on large datasets and can provide a performance boost.
# Load pre-trained model
import whisper
model = whisper.load_model("path/to/pretrained/model")
3. Customizing Audio Preprocessing
whisper provides various audio preprocessing techniques, such as noise reduction and echo cancellation. Customizing these techniques can help improve overall performance.
- Noise Reduction
- Echo Cancellation
- Spectral Normalization
Conclusion
Optimizing whisper for high-performance subtitle generation is a complex task that requires a deep understanding of its inner workings and the specific requirements of your project. By experimenting with hyperparameters, leveraging pre-trained models, and customizing audio preprocessing techniques, you can significantly improve the accuracy and efficiency of your subtitle generation pipeline.
Call to Action
As we’ve seen, whisper optimization is a critical aspect of high-performance subtitle generation. If you’re interested in exploring this topic further, consider experimenting with whisper yourself. Share your findings and experiences with the community, helping us push the boundaries of what’s possible in speech-related tasks.
What are your thoughts on whisper optimization? Share your experiences or questions in the comments below!
Tags
whisper-subtitle-generation audio-to-text-conversion speech-recognition-tool subtitle-optimization ai-driven-captions
About Valeria Suarez
Curious about AI-driven content creation? I'm Valeria Suarez, a seasoned blog editor helping writers generate smarter content faster. With a passion for automation and publishing, I've worked with top creators to bring innovative tools and workflows to the table.